All I am saying is that we are missing the point here, and that point is supporting people who want a dog. Again, I support the Senator’s Bill. However, some people do not have the price of dog licences or even know or have the information to get a dog chipped. I am not saying it is just members of the Traveller community; it is members of all communities. I have a family dog at home in Labre Park, Hector. He is chipped only for the past two or three years and I have had him ten years. He is well looked after. It is the same with the other dogs on site - they are extremely well looked after. It is a part of the Traveller way of life as well to have dogs though not every member of the Traveller community has one. I put on record today that bad owners of dogs-----
